Cree Nation of Wemindji
Wemindji, from wiimin uchii, meaning “red ochre mountain” in Cree is a First Nation formerly known as Old Factory. It was first established on the little island of Paakumshumwashtikw in 1951, 25 km south of where the community sits today. In 1958 the community was relocated from its original location to the mouth of the Maquatua River on the east coast of James Bay, in northern Quebec. This community is located 1,400 km north of Montreal.
The Cree Nation of Wemindji has exceptional infrastructure, and facilities to meet the needs of the Youth, the Elders, others with special needs, and the animals that share the land with the community. As the Cree Nation of Wemindji continues to develop, build and expand the community, they are careful to reflect their past, present and future generations. The Cree Nation of Wemindji sets aside designated land that helps promote a healthy lifestyle, including spiritual, cultural, social, mental and physical well-being.
The Cree Nation of Wemindji has 376 homes with a population of approximately 1,300 living in the community. The Cree Nation of Wemindji presently has an additional 20 Rent-to-Own homes under construction, which are 95 % complete. The members are planning to take possession of their new homes in June, 2013. The Cree Nation of Wemindji is building homes today to meet the needs of future generations.
“The First Nations Market Housing Fund has provided us the opportunity to tap into capacity development dollars to further improve the services we provide our community members. It also gives our homeowners reduced interest rates to save on mortgage costs. The Cree Nation of Wemindji is looking forward to working with the Fund on our future housing endeavours.”
— Chief Rodney Mark (May 2013)
